Has any pilot episode ever resonated so strongly with young people as the debut of Glee? Almost two weeks after it premiered, my friends are still talking about it. The show takes stock characters from every high school drama you’ve ever seen — the jock who sings in the shower, the sassy black girl, the gay guy — and tweaks them just enough to make the show fresh. (Jane Lynch is perfectly cast as a tyrannical cheer coach.) My favorite part of the pilot comes when the ne’er-do-well coach takes his ragtag glee club to see their crosstown rivals. He assures them that while their rivals have talent, they’ve got everything it will take them to beat them in competition. And then the curtain comes up and the rivals sing “Rehab,” and it’s pretty much the greatest performance of anything ever shown on television, and the camera cuts to the ragtag glee club, who are in various states of slack-jawed wonder / abject misery. And now you can buy that moment on iTunes. More episodes are coming in August; it can’t come quickly enough.
